76ers All-Star center Joel Embiid tests positive for COVID-19

Philadelphia 76ers star Joel Embiid tested positive for COVID-19, multiple sources reported Monday. He is expected to miss several games.

Embiid wasn't at team shootaround on Monday morning, according to ESPN

The Sixers will surely miss the 27-year-old All-Star. Embiid leads the team with 21.4 points and 9.4 rebounds per game. He was expected to sit out Monday's game against the New York Knicks to be ready for Tuesday's game against Giannis Antetokounmpo and the defending champion Milwaukee Bucks.

Philadelphia is enjoying its best start to a season in two decades and lead the East with an 8-2 record, winning six games in a row. 

That record comes in the midst of ongoing drama surrounding currently absent Ben Simmons, suggesting the team is may be better off without the embattled 25-year-old.
